Kako zgraditi robota z mikrokrmilnikom Arduino in 8051

Preizkusite Naš Instrument Za Odpravo Težav





V sodobnem svetu robot bo imel pomembno vlogo . Glavni namen robota je zmanjšati človeško moč. Roboti se uporabljajo v elektroniki v številnih aplikacijah. V tem članku smo razpravljali o tem, kako zgraditi robota z Arduino modulom in mikrokrmilnikom 8051. Za izdelavo robota z Arduinom razlagamo o robotu arduino z izogibanjem oviram. Zahtevane komponente vključujejo telo robota, enosmerni motor, ultrazvočni senzor, modul Arduino, IC gonilnika motorja in modul Arduino

Kako zgraditi robota?

The potrebne komponente za izdelavo robota vključuje naslednje




Robot Body

Osnovno telo robota robot za izogibanje oviram je prikazan na naslednji sliki. Ohišje robota je plastično ohišje in na obeh straneh vsebuje kolesa. Pred telesom robota je nameščen ultrazvočni senzor. Z uporabo ultrazvočnega senzorja ovira lahko zazna. Če se robot premika, če ultrazvočni senzor zazna kakršno koli oviro, se bo robot premaknil v stran in se bo še naprej premikal.

Robot Body

Robot Body



Enosmerni motor

The DC motor je električni motor in deluje na enosmerni tok. Delovanje katerega koli elektromotorja temelji na elektromagnetizmu. Magnetno polje ustvari vodnik, ki nosi tok, ko je nameščen v zunanjem magnetnem polju, bo občutil silo, sorazmerno s tokom v vodniku. Na splošno vemo, da so magneti nasproti privlačnosti polarnosti od severa proti jugu in če polarnosti so enake kot sever proti severu in jug proti jugu, potem se bodo magneti odbili.

Enosmerni motor

Enosmerni motor

Notranja konfiguracija enosmernega motorja je zasnovana tako, da poveže magnetno interakcijo med vodnikom toka in zunanjim magnetnim poljem, da povzroči gibanje. Pri tem uporabljamo dva enosmerna motorja, vsak motor vsebuje 6v, dva enosmerna motorja pa 12v. Dva enosmerna motorja sta nameščena v ohišju robota, kar lahko opazimo na naslednji sliki. Telo robota se premika s pomočjo enosmernih motorjev

Robotsko telo z enosmernim motorjem

Robotsko telo z enosmernim motorjem

Modul Arduino

Naslednja slika prikazuje sliko modula arduino. The modul arduino igra pomembno vlogo pri oblikovanju robota za izogibanje oviram z uporabo arduino kompleta. Zajemni sprejemnik arduina je povezan z drugim zatičem ultrazvočnega senzorja, 1., 2. in 3. zatič modula arduino pa z gonilnikom enosmernega motorja. Skupni sestavni deli kondenzator in dioda sta s pomočjo napajanja iz akumulatorja povezana tudi z modulom arduino.


Modul Arduino

Modul Arduino

IC voznika motorja

Za zagon enosmernega motorja IC voznika motorja uporablja. Zatiči 3,6 in 11, 14 gonilnika motorja so povezani z enosmernim motorjem. Vhodna zatiča 1 in 2 sta povezana z modulom arduino, vtič za omogočanje pa je povezan z zatičem oddajnika arduina. Zatiči 4, 5, 12, 13 motornega voznika so povezani s tlemi.

IC voznika motorja

IC voznika motorja

Ultrazvočni senzor

V tem konceptu ultrazvočni senzor se uporablja za zaznavanje ovire pred nami in bo ukaz poslal na ploščo arduino. Glede na vhodni signal mikrokrmilnik preusmeri robota, da se premika v nadomestnih smereh.

Ultrazvočni senzor

Ultrazvočni senzor

Aplikacije izogibanja oviram robota arduino

  • Robot arduino se lahko premika po kateri koli površini
  • Lahko se premika po kovinski površini, kot je ohišje hladilnika.

Spodnja slika prikazuje robota arduino za izogibanje oviram

Robot Arduino za izogibanje oviram

Robot Arduino za izogibanje oviram

Za izdelavo robota z mikrokrmilnik 8051 razlagamo o vozilu robotskem detektorju kovin. Komponente, potrebne za izdelavo robota z mikrokrmilnikom 8051, so

  • 8051 mikrokrmilnik
  • Enosmerni motorji
  • Vozniki motorjev
  • Detektor kovin
  • Dekodirnik
  • Dajalnik
  • Tipke
  • Kristal
  • RF oddajnik in sprejemnik

Detektor kovin

The detektor kovin je tuljava, ki ima eno ali več kovinskih tuljav, ki se uporabljajo za zaznavanje kovin na tleh. Detektor kovin deluje na principu elektromagnetne indukcije. Detektor kovin je prek PCB-ja povezan s telesom robota, kar lahko opazimo na zadnji sliki. Naslednja slika prikazuje splošni detektor kovin, ki se uporablja v elektronskih projektih.

Detektor kovin

Detektor kovin

Gumbi

Potisni gumbi so gumbi, ki so sestavljeni iz trdih kovin, kot sta plastika in kovina. Gumbi se običajno uporabljajo za ponastavitev programa v mikrokrmilniku. Naslednja slika prikazuje sliko gumba.

Pritisni gumb

Pritisni gumb

8051 Mikrokrmilnik

The Mikrokrmilnik 8051 je sestavljen iz 40 nožic . 4. in 5. zatič mikrokrmilnika je povezan s kristalnim oscilatorjem. Zatič Vcc se napaja z napetostjo 5V, ozemljitveni zatič pa je povezan s tlemi. Zatiči 15, 16, 18, 19 mikrokrmilnika so povezani z dajalnikom IC HT12E. Zatiči 2, 7, 8, 9 mikrokrmilnika so povezani s tipkami.

Naslednja slika po priključitvi vseh komponent, kot so upor, kondenzator, kristalni oscilator, mikrokrmilnik serije 8051, dajalniki itd., Je vklopljena tiskano vezje .

Povezave PCB

Povezave PCB

Spodnja slika prikazuje robota detektorja kovin z mikrokrmilnikom serije 8051.

Robot detektorja kovin z mikrokrmilnikom serije 8051

Robot detektorja kovin z mikrokrmilnikom serije 8051

V tem članku smo razpravljali o Kako zgraditi robota z mikrokrmilnikom arduino in 8051 . Upam, da ste z branjem tega članka pridobili nekaj osnovnega znanja za izdelavo robota. Če imate kakršna koli vprašanja glede tega članka ali glede elektronike in komunikacijski projekti , vas prosimo, da komentirate v spodnjem oddelku. Tukaj je vprašanje za vas, Kaj je mikrokrmilnik serije 8051?

.